Slightly larger than the 834P but of a … WebFeb 29, 2004 · 1.) electrically remove the OT from the circuit. 2.) apply a *SMALL* ac voltage to the secondary & measure it. 3.) at the same time measure the voltage from one plate lead to the other [ignoring the CT] 4.) divide these voltages to determine the turns ratio. 5.) square this value & you have the impedance ratio.

Chrome transformer covers suggesting a sleek aerodynamic power block ... did dr oz serve in turkish armyWebSep 27, 2024 · In addition to what's been said yet: EAR 509, a Tim de Paravicini design, features unity coupling output transformers, exactly the way Gordon Gow and Frank McIntosh did it. The primary is trifilar, like in early MC275's. ...
